Contact Us
About Us
News & Insights
Back
Our Story
Our Philosophy
Our Team
Our Process
Contact Us
True Small-Cap Investing
About Us
Our Story
Our Philosophy
Our Team
Our Process
News & Insights
Contact Us
Our Office
22 East 100 South
Salt Lake City, UT, 84111
United States
(801) 349-2718